ARI - channel recording support
This patch is the first step in adding recording support to the Asterisk REST Interface. Recordings are stored in /var/spool/recording. Since recordings may be destructive (overwriting existing files), the API rejects attempts to escape the recording directory (avoiding issues if someone attempts to record to ../../lib/sounds/greeting, for example).
